Which is cheaper, Fort Lewis College or Arizona College of Nursing-Aurora?

Fort Lewis College, at $17,296 a year after aid versus $37,153 — a gap of $19,857 a year, or $79,428 across the full degree. These are net prices after grants and scholarships, not sticker prices, so they reflect what an aided student pays.

Do Fort Lewis College or Arizona College of Nursing-Aurora graduates earn more?

Fort Lewis College graduates report a median $46,349 ten years after entry, $11,692 more than the $34,657 at Arizona College of Nursing-Aurora. Both are institution-wide medians from federal tax records, so a high-paying major at the lower school can beat the average at the higher one.

Which leaves students with less debt, Fort Lewis College or Arizona College of Nursing-Aurora?

Arizona College of Nursing-Aurora: its completers carry a median $9,500 in federal loans versus $18,389 at Fort Lewis College, a difference of $8,889. The figure counts students who finished; it excludes private loans and anyone who left before graduating.
